Day 2 to 7 – Orlando Theme Parks & Kissimmee Lakes
Spend the next few days exploring Orlando’s world-famous theme parks, just minutes from your Kissimmee villa,…
Spend the next few days exploring Orlando’s world-famous theme parks, just minutes from your Kissimmee villa, ask your Freedom Travel Consultant about pre-booking park tickets.
Walt Disney World Resort
With four separate theme parks and two water parks, plus shopping, dining and entertainment, Walt Disney World is a multi-day destination for fun experiences. Choose from Magic Kingdom, Disney’s Animal Kingdom, Disney’s Hollywood Studios and Epcot, or cool off at Disney’s Blizzard Beach and Typhoon Lagoon water parks.
Universal Orlando
At this real film and television studio, step into the action of your favourite movies, like Harry Potter, Minions and Jurassic World. Explore Universal Islands of Adventure, Universal Volcano Bay, Universal DreamWorks Land, Universal Epic Universe and Universal’s CityWalk.
Kennedy Space Centre Experience
Get up close with real space history and NASA’s ongoing mission to Mars, just a short drive from Orlando. Highlights include the Astronaut Hall of Fame, Rocket Garden, Space Shuttle Atlantis, Journey to Mars and Path to the Moon.
Beyond the Theme Parks
A few favourites to add to your itinerary: Discovery Cove, an all-inclusive, reservation-only day where you can swim with dolphins and relax on a private beach. SeaWorld Orlando offers thrilling rides like Mako and Kraken, plus orca and dolphin shows, while ICON Park is a lively entertainment district featuring The Wheel, mini golf and dining. Closer to your villa, Gatorland, Old Town Kissimmee and Fun Spot America offer a lower-key day away from the major parks.
Shopping
If shopping is on your list, Orlando has plenty to offer. From designer bargains at Vineland Premium Outlets to the everyday convenience of The Florida Mall, or a stroll through Disney Springs for shopping, dining and entertainment combined.

Day 8 to 10 – Fort Myers & Florida’s Gulf Coast
Switch Orlando’s theme parks for the soft sands of Florida’s Gulf Coast, with a few days’…
Switch Orlando’s theme parks for the soft sands of Florida’s Gulf Coast, with a few days’ relaxation on the beach at Fort Myers.
Fort Myers is known for its white sand beaches and clear, warm seas. You can spend a day enjoying swimming, sunbathing, beachcombing, and plenty of water sports such as kayaking, parasailing, and jet skiing.
For more coastal experiences take a short drive to Sanibel and the Captiva Islands, renowned for their pristine beaches and abundant seashells. Here you can visit the J.N. “Ding” Darling National Wildlife refuge for birdwatching and wildlife viewing, or just explore the islands’ charming shops, galleries, and restaurants.
For further wildlife encounters, head to Manatee Park to observe these gentle giants in their natural habitat. Particularly during the cooler months, the manatees gather in the warm waters of the Orange River, providing excellent opportunities for viewing and photography. You could also visit the Six Mile Cypress Slough Preserve where you can follow the boardwalk trails through the cypress swamp to observe birds, turtles, alligators, and other native species.
Of an evening you can discover the vibrant arts and culture scene of downtown Fort Myers in the River District. Browse art galleries, boutique shops, and antique stores, dine at eclectic restaurants, and enjoy live music and entertainment at local venues.

Day 11 to 13 – Fort Lauderdale & Florida’s Atlantic Coast
Next we change coasts and head to Fort Lauderdale, known as the “Venice of America”. As…
Next we change coasts and head to Fort Lauderdale, known as the “Venice of America”. As well as an extensive network of canals, Fort Lauderdale offers a fantastic beach location and variety of entertainment.
You may like to relax on the sandy shores of Fort Lauderdale Beach, known for its pristine sands, clear blue waters, and vibrant atmosphere. You can enjoy swimming, sunbathing, beach volleyball, water sports, and scenic strolls along the iconic promenade.
To explore Fort Lauderdale’s waterways, board a Water Taxi, offering hop-on-hop-off service to various attractions, neighborhoods, and dining destinations along the Intracoastal Waterway and various canals. Alternatively take a stroll along the Riverwalk, a scenic pathway that winds along the New River downtown. Enjoy waterfront views, lush landscaping, public art installations, and access to various galleries and museums.
Away from the water, visit Las Olas Boulevard, a bustling thoroughfare lined with shops, galleries, cafes, restaurants, and nightlife venues. It is great for browsing boutiques, dining al fresco, or just taking a leisurely walk along the tree-lined street to soak in the atmosphere.
Away from the coast, a short drive will take you into the heart of the Everglades National Park. You can join an airboat tour to Glide across the marshes, swamps, and mangrove forests, and spot wildlife such as alligators, birds, and turtles in their natural habitat.
